Poggio del Diavolo
Poggio del Diavolo is a peak in Arcidosso, Grosseto, Tuscany and has an elevation of 718 metres. Poggio del Diavolo is situated nearby to the hamlet Serra, as well as near Fornaci.Places of Interest

Bagnoli is a village in Tuscany, central Italy, administratively a frazione of the comune of Arcidosso, province of Grosseto, in the area of Mount Amiata.
